Paver Driveway Installation Questions
What types of materials are used for paver driveways?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different aesthetic and durability options.
Are paver driveways suitable for all types of properties? Paver driveways work well on most residential properties, especially where a durable and attractive surface is desired.
How do paver driveways compare to concrete or asphalt? Pavers provide a more decorative appearance and easier repairs compared to concrete or asphalt, which can crack over time.
What is the typical process for installing a paver driveway? Installation generally involves preparing the base, laying the pavers in a pattern, and finishing with joint sand for stability.
